#3e5095 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#3e5095 is composed of 24.3% red, 31.4% green and 58.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 58.4% cyan, 46.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 41.6% black. It has a hue angle of 227.6 degrees, a saturation of 41.2% and a lightness of 41.4%. #3e5095 color hex could be obtained by blending #7ca0ff with #00002b. Closest websafe color is: #336699.

#3e5095 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#3e5095 has RGB values of R:62, G:80, B:149 and CMYK values of C:0.58, M:0.46, Y:0, K:0.42. Its decimal value is 4083861.
